Medicare to Deny Paper Claims

By: , Compliance Officer

The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) published a transmittal on January 14, 2005 that contains instructions for the enforcement of the Administrative Simplification Compliance Act (ASCA). This act prohibits Medicare from making payment for claims that are not submitted electronically unless the provider meets specific exception criteria. Effective July 1, 2005 paper claims submitted to Medicare will not be paid. Entities determined to be in violation of the statute may be subject to claim denials, overpayment recoveries, and applicable interest on overpayments.
